Leica Geosystems opens field trial for cloud version of Leica Cyclone point cloud processing software

April 12, 2016 By Editor

Beginning today, professionals in the U.S. and Canada can sign up for a chance to test drive Leica Cyclone Cloud, the newest way to access the industry’s leading laser scanning software.

leica

NORCROSS, GA, April 12, 2016 – Leica Geosystems announced today it is accepting sign-ups for a limited field trial of Leica Cyclone Cloud, a new method for accessing and subscribing to Leica Cyclone point cloud processing software. Leica Cyclone Cloud uses state-of-the-art cloud-delivery technology to virtualize and deliver Leica Cyclone on a user’s machine for the ultimate project flexibility.

Leica Cyclone Cloud offers all the same robust capabilities that make Leica Cyclone the industry standard for laser scanning users while improving access options and reducing IT demands. This is ideal for individuals who want to explore new capabilities or increase their efficiency for project-based requirements.

“Leica Cyclone Cloud users can stay up-to-date and ahead of the curve,” said Faheem Khan, vice president, business development for Leica Geosystems High-Definition Surveying. “Cyclone Cloud always provides the latest Cyclone version, wherever and whenever users need it, helping to scale their operations effectively.”

Easy, fast deployment
Leica Cyclone Cloud uses modern web technologies to enable users to quickly and easily access a full-featured, powerful desktop application on any Internet-connected PC. Through innovative cloud delivery technology, users can be up and running in one-fifth of the time on average compared to a standard software installation. The cloud-delivered cache can remain on the system for offline access, providing a high-flexibility solution for dynamic project requirements.

Cloud software, local data
Data security is vital in today’s cyber environment. Traditional cloud-based applications require data to be uploaded to the same cloud servers while gigabytes of daily uploads introduce their own specific sets of challenges. Leica Cyclone Cloud’s cloud delivery technology provides fast software application execution, while keeping customer data local and offline at all times, adhering to business critical, security-sensitive data restrictions.

Flexible, affordable licensing
Participants in the field trial of Leica Cyclone Cloud will be able to access the industry-best point cloud processing software in a “pay as you go” model, bringing greater flexibility to office and project management and planning.

Leica Cyclone Cloud will be available in familiar Cyclone modules, including:
– Cyclone Cloud-REGISTER;
– Cyclone Cloud-SURVEY;
– Cyclone Cloud-MODEL;
– Cyclone Cloud-PUBLISHER, and
– Cyclone Cloud-IMPORTER.
